The Poiré Museum is an ecomuseum established in Barenton, in Manche, since 1983, in the buildings of a traditional Norman bocage farm. The only one dedicated to poiré, this sparkling beverage emblematic of the Mortain and Domfront regions, it presents collections ranging from historical fruit processing equipment, such as the long-press and granite grinding stone, to modern processes. The museum is complemented by a heritage orchard hosting approximately one hundred varieties of pears and apples. Gateway to the Normandy-Maine Regional Natural Park and Geopark, it offers activities, exhibitions and workshops throughout the year, as well as tastings of local farm products.
